To: Dispatch Desk
Subject: Trophy engraving run — Veldane Awards Night

Six trophies go to Marrow & Quill Engravers this afternoon for Friday's ceremony. Shift lead: wrap each in foam sleeves and box them upright. Courier from Pellton Express collects at 15:30 from Bay 1. The hand-over instruction is set out just below.

drop instructions, hahip-badug: the quenox ralath courier leaves the kaseth fraiel rusiel tameth belys istdor ralion giliel ledger at gate 7830 under passcode 165413

## Dependency Graph Visualizer

The Lattica visualizer renders the service dependency graph for each release candidate. Before sign-off, confirm the graph has no cycles flagged in red and that all edge counts match the manifest from the Brindlewood build system. If rendering stalls, restart the graph worker; it rebuilds the cache in under two minutes. The worker starts with the configuration values listed below.

service settings:
[istmir]
host = istmir.nelvrocorp.internal
user = istmir_svc
database = istmir_prod

// Dark-mode support in the Lumenfall admin dashboard.
// Plugin authors: do not hardcode colors. Resolve tokens through the
// ThemeBridge client below; it returns the active palette and listens
// for scheme changes so your panels flip without a reload.
// Contrast ratios are enforced server-side — submissions that bypass
// tokens fail review. Initialize the client once per plugin, at mount,
// never per render. The client authenticates against the internal
// ThemeBridge service. Use the key that follows.

API key for hagug-kajof: vxb4-HrJ9